French Windows and Doors: A Comprehensive Guide

French windows and doors represent a classic architectural feature that brings sophistication and sophistication to any home. Originating from France throughout the Renaissance period, these traditional components are characterized by their high, narrow style and repairing numerous panes of glass. In this short article, we will explore the history of French windows and doors, their advantages, various designs, and maintenance pointers, in addition to attending to often asked questions.

1. History of French Windows and Doors

The concept of French doors and windows dates back to the 17th century when they were developed to enable natural light into homes while supplying a smooth connection between indoor and outdoor areas. This architectural innovation became part of a more comprehensive pattern that accepted light and open spaces, showing the cultural motions of the time.

Over the years, these features have actually progressed however have actually retained their aesthetic beauty. French doors ended up being popular in both city and rural settings, regularly utilized as entrances to gardens, patios, or balconies.

2. Benefits of French Windows and Doors

French doors and windows offer many benefits that make them an appealing option for property owners:

  • Natural Light: The extensive usage of glass permits natural sunshine to flood indoor areas, boosting the general atmosphere.
  • Visual Appeal: Their classy style includes a touch of elegance and class to homes, making them a focal point.
  • Versatile Design: Available in numerous materials, styles, and colors, French doors and windows can match any architectural theme, from traditional to contemporary.
  • Boosted Ventilation: They can be opened totally to provide outstanding airflow, enhancing indoor air quality.
  • Connection to the Outdoors: French doors produce a smooth transition in between indoor and outdoor locations, suitable for amusing or relaxing in gardens or outdoor patios.

3. Types of French Windows and Doors

3.1. French Doors

French doors are typically big, double doors that include several panes of glass. They frequently open outwards or inwards and are commonly utilized as entryways to patios, verandas, or gardens. French doors can be designed to swing or slide, depending on the offered area and personal choice.

Materials Used for French Doors:

  • Wood: Offers a traditional appearance, great insulation, and can be painted or stained.
  • Vinyl: Low upkeep and energy-efficient however can be found in restricted colors.
  • Aluminum: Durable and modern-day, often utilized in modern styles.

3.2. French Windows

French windows resemble French doors but are usually narrower and utilized as standard windows. They can be fully hinged or can open from a center point. They are frequently decorated with decorative trim and can also be utilized in pairs to produce a larger opening.

Materials Used for French Windows:

  • Wood: Provides heat and elegance however needs regular maintenance.
  • PVC: Low-maintenance and energy-efficient, perfect for modern homes.
  • Aluminum: Provides resilience, is resistant to rust, and requires very little upkeep.

4. Installation and Maintenance

Setup Tips:

  • Hiring an expert installer is advisable to ensure best alignment and sealing, particularly for exterior doors/windows.
  • Appropriate measurements are vital for fitting, as both the door/window and the frame should align perfectly.
  • Ensure that the picked style matches your home's style and follows local structure policies.

Maintenance Tips:

  • Regularly clean the glass panes to maintain clarity and presence.
  • Examine seals and weather condition stripping occasionally to avoid drafts and moisture invasion.
  • For wooden frames, check for indications of degeneration or rot and apply sealants or paint as needed.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: What is the difference in between French windows and French doors?A1: French windows are designed as window units, often narrower than doors, while French doors are larger and serve as doorways to outside spaces. Q2: Can French doors be utilized for entryways?A2: Yes, they are commonly used as entry indicate patio areas, gardens, or terraces, including beauty to home entrances. Q3: Are French windows and doors energy efficient?A3: Yes, lots of manufacturers provide energy-efficient

options with double or triple glazing, guaranteeing optimum insulation to lower cooling and heating costs. Q4: Do French doors require a great deal of maintenance?A4: Maintenance varies by product. Wooden frames need regular painting or sealing, whereas PVC and

aluminum require very little upkeep. Q5: Can I
tailor my French windows and doors?A5: Absolutely! They can be personalized in regards to size, color, material, and style to fit the specific visual and
